A roof rarely fails all at once. It sends smaller signals first, and catching them early is almost always cheaper than waiting for the emergency call.
Heavy granule loss is one of the earliest visible clues that a roof is approaching the end of its service life.
Once a shingle starts warping, it's no longer sealing properly against wind-driven rain.
Visible light through the roof deck is a direct sign the barrier between your attic and the weather has been compromised.
Sagging drywall or a soft spot underfoot in the attic usually points to sustained moisture damage, not a one-time drip.
Poor roof ventilation or compromised insulation from a slow leak can quietly push cooling costs up month over month.
Even one missing shingle can let enough water through to rot the decking underneath within a single storm season.
